Terracotta neck-amphora 4th quarter of the 8th century B.C. Greek, Attic The procession of chariots on the body is complemented by heraldic lions on the shoulder and mourning women on the neck. Here again, snakes were added. While we do not know how these vases were used, it is possible that this example was for a woman and that 10.210.7 was for a man.. Terracotta neck-amphora 248293
